The Hidden Cost of Intimacy with the Wrong Person

Sleeping with the wrong person can leave lasting emotional scars long after the moment has passed.

When intimacy is shared with someone who doesn’t value or respect you, it can lead to feelings

of emptiness, regret, and even self-doubt. What begins as a fleeting encounter can spiral into weeks or months of emotional turmoil.

Many people find it difficult to separate physical intimacy from emotional attachment. This can lead to confusion,

lingering feelings, and difficulty moving on—especially when expectations don’t align.

The consequences often extend beyond just emotional pain. If the person is already in a relationship, it can result in broken trust,

damaged friendships, or public fallout. Rumors, judgment, and social tension may follow, affecting your reputation and mental well-being.

Even in casual situations, mismatched intentions can create conflict—one person may want more, while the

other sees it as temporary. The result? Hurt feelings, frustration, and unnecessary drama.

True intimacy requires mutual respect and emotional readiness. Without those, the cost—emotionally and socially—can

be far greater than anticipated. Before you share yourself with someone, consider what you’re risking. Your peace of mind is worth protecting.
